Flights to Venice and Tenerife in 2016

Ryanair airlines have announced today that the new flight schedule for the summer of 2016 will include two new destinations from Wroclaw. We will fly to Tenerife once a week and to Venice three times a week. Today a big sellout of Ryanair’s tickets has started, too. The cheapest tickets cost 19 PLN.

Ryanair lines offer already almost 20 routes from the Wroclaw Airport to various parts of Europe. The number of destinations will increase in the flight schedule for the summer of 2016. ‘We are glad to announce that we will launch two new routes from Wroclaw for the summer of 2016. Flights to Tenerife – one of the Canary Islands – will be possible once a week, and flights from the Venice of the North, as Wroclaw is often called, to the Italian Venice will be offered three times a week,’ says Juliusz Komorek from Ryanair.

The new flight schedule for the summer of 2016 will also include additional flights to London – now we can fly there twice a day. In this way, Ryanair wants to serve over one milion passengers from Wroclaw. Ryanair’s representatives said that the expansion of this year’s flight network was limited by deliveries of new planes that they had ordered. ‘We’d like to offer more flights from Wroclaw, but our plans for this year are limited by deliveries of new planes – there are too few of them to fulfil our current needs,’ explained Juliusz Komorek. ‘However, this will change in the winter of the next year, because we’ll put even up to 50 new planes to use. In such case, Wroclaw could become a base for our third plane,’ adds Ryanair’s representative. Within the next few years, low-cost airlines would like to double the number of passengers transported from Wroclaw and to use the capital of Lower Silesia as a base for even 5 planes.’ Ryanair’s representative also dreams of creating an “air corridor” between Wroclaw and the Greek islands. ‘This means flights to 5 different Greek destinations at least once a day,’ he explained. It is still uncertain whether the summer route from Wroclaw to Gdańsk is included in the flight schedule of 2016 – we will know the answer at the beginning of the next year. Already in 2015, Ryanair will certainly surprise us with new dresses of its crew and many new items on the website. Apart from that, the interiors of Ryanair’s planes should be renovated by December.
